The gaming industry is abuzz with rumors of significant layoffs and potential studio closures at Xbox, with several prominent studios reportedly at risk of being shut down. Compulsion Games, the developer behind South of Midnight, is among the studios said to be in jeopardy, along with Hellblade developer Ninja Theory and Psychonauts developer Double Fine.

According to sources close to the situation, these studios are negotiating with Xbox to potentially buy themselves back and go independent, although this would likely result in significant job cuts. Employees at these studios have been made aware of the situation and are being given permission to look for new work.
